Is there a way to make the links open in a new window so that we aren't sending visitors away permanently out of my site?
http://www.google.com/support/adsense/bin/answer.py?answer=9737 Can I open the ads in a new window? We understand the importance of maintaining the quality of your site and your site's user experience. However, at this time we do not have an option to open Google ads in a new browser window. Please do not modify the AdSense ad code or alter the result of clicking on an ad on your website, as this is against our program policies.
https://www.google.com/adsense/policies Ad Placement Clicks on Google ads must not result in a new browser window being launched.
of course, the user themselves can choose to open it in a new window. if that happens, it's entirely out of our control. (unless of course, you teach them how to do it)
Is it a violation of the AdSense TOS to mention here that holding down the shift key while clicking on an ad will launch it in a new page? More seriously, I think from a practical perspective, Google will avoid allowing this because while opening ads in a new window will register clicks, most ad blockers will not display the window.